At 6:50 AM residents of Kissufim heard the “Tzeva Adom” rocket alarm go off, but there was no “push” notifications to them though from the servers to their phones and other automated systems.

No subsequent rocket explosions or landings were heard.

9:00 Update: Galei Tzahal (IDF Radio) reports that the Gaza rocket was launched at the Eshkol region, but fell short, and apparently landed in Gaza.

Earlier reported incorrectly indicated that it was a test launch that was aimed towards the ocean.

It is not clear why the rocket alert system acted as it did in this incident – specifically, why did one system activate and not the other, and which system acted properly and which failed.
